Pkpdfconverter Direct

pkpdfconverter convert -i scanned.pdf -o editable.docx --format docx --ocr --ocr-language eng+spa using PkSoft.PdfConverter; // Basic conversion var converter = new PdfConverter(); var result = converter.Convert( inputPath: "document.pdf", outputPath: "document.docx", targetFormat: OutputFormat.Docx );

pkpdfconverter batch -i ./invoices/ -o ./html/ --format html --recursive

pkpdfconverter extract-text -i protected.pdf -o content.txt --password mypass123 pkPdfConverter

pkpdfconverter convert -i report.pdf -o report.docx --format docx

if (result.Success) Console.WriteLine("Converted successfully"); var options = new ConversionOptions pkpdfconverter convert -i scanned

choco install pkpdfconverter # Windows (Chocolatey) brew install pkpdfconverter # macOS sudo apt install pkpdfconverter # Linux (DEB) Basic syntax pkpdfconverter convert --input <file> --output <file> --format <target> Examples PDF to Word:

pkpdfconverter convert -i slides.pdf -o slide.png --format png --page-range 1-5 --image-dpi 150 var result = converter.Convert( inputPath: "document.pdf"

"defaultOutputFormat": "docx", "imageDpi": 150, "ocrEnabled": false, "ocrLanguage": "eng", "tempFolder": "C:\\temp\\pdfconverter", "timeoutSeconds": 300, "preserveBookmarks": true, "logLevel": "info"